Ohio State landed the third four-star defensive back of its 2020 recruiting class Tuesday when Arizona safety Lathan Ransom announced his commitment on social media.

Ransom is the No. 4 ranked safety in the country and the No. 76 overall prospect in his class per 247Sports.

Prior to Ransom, first-year co-defensive coordinator and defensive backs coach Jeff Hafley had gained commitments from Clark Phillips, the No. 4 cornerback in the country, and Lejond Cavazos, a top 20 rated safety.

With Ransom’s commitment, Ohio State’s 2020 class will be its first since before 2000 to feature both a top 5 cornerback and a top 5 safety.

The 6-foot, 193-pound Ransom becomes Ohio State’s sixth defensive commitment since June 16, and the seventh if three-star athlete Cameron Martinez, who will be worked out both as a wide receiver and safety, is counted.
